Transaction 35d72563490b87be6fd095d364e6e64bf789e080228b0a2eebba5d1a58145651

1 Input
2 Outputs
  • 35d72563490b87be6fd095d364e6e64bf789e080228b0a2eebba5d1a58145651:0
  • value  5500000000
    address  3NhafQRyJjwU7U46yhL7oNLQToeGJbR3TM
  • 35d72563490b87be6fd095d364e6e64bf789e080228b0a2eebba5d1a58145651:1
  • value  29922656082
    address  3Bh1RR78tgvEgHhGiB7WB74VafFpJbgHmT